AutomatedQA: Award-winning tools for software testing and quality assurance

Home » Products » TestComplete » TestComplete - AQtime Integration and Coverage Testing

TestComplete - AQtime Integration and Coverage Testing

AQtime is a performance profiler and memory and resources debugger for Win32 and .NET applications. Using AQtime you can easily find performance bottlenecks, check the application for memory and resource leaks, and perform coverage analysis. Using special dialogs, you can configure your tested applications in TestComplete, so integration with AQtime does not require writing additional lines of code.

To specify that the tested application should be analyzed with AQtime, you set the Profile run mode for this application in the Tested Applications editor:

Selecting the Profile run mode

To specify the run parameters, press the ellipsis button of the Run Parameters cell. TestComplete will display the dialog in which you can choose the AQtime profiler to be used, AQtime’s run mode and other settings.

Profile mode parameters

TestComplete supports all profilers of AQtime 4 and 5: Performance, Coverage, Allocation, Resource and others.

Now, when you launch your tested application from TestComplete, the test engine will start AQtime, load the tested application (or AQtime project) in it and run the selected profiler. Then, the engine will continue the test run and will simulate user actions over the application under test.

At the end of the test run you will get two result sets: one in TestComplete and another one in AQtime. A reference to AQtime results is posted to TestComplete’s log.

If you use AQtime’s Coverage profiler, you will be able to easily determine which application areas are covered by your tests.

Of course, TestComplete includes special program objects, using which you can automate AQtime profilers directly from your scripts.

 
For more information on TestComplete and other Quality Assurance products from AutomatedQA, write to us at sales@automatedqa.com.

 
Copyright © 1999-2008, AutomatedQA, Corp. All Rights Reserved.
Home | Legal | About | Contact | Site Map | Print